Ansible为了层次化、结构化地组织Playbook,使用了角色(roles)。Roles能够根据层次型结构自动装载变量文件、task以及handlers等。简单来讲,roles就是通过分别将变量、文件、任务、模块及处理器放置于单独的目录中,并可以便捷地include它们,roles一般用于基于主机构建服务的场景中,但也可以用于构建守护进程等场景中。创建roles时一般需要以下步骤:首先创建以r
分类:
Web程序 时间:
2019-08-10 09:48:21
阅读次数:
125
**# 使用此user的su执行操作,默认为root,已废弃,使用become替代 -b --become 使用become的方式升级权限
因为我们使用的是普通用户来操作**
-i 目标主机列表 -m 指定模块名称
**ansible pi...
分类:
其他好文 时间:
2019-08-10 09:46:49
阅读次数:
122
**一、PlayBook的作用**
之前的模块都是使用Ad-hoc方式(Ad-hoc方式是一种可以快速输入的命令,而且不需要保存起来的命令,相当于bash中的一句
话shell)点对点命令执行,可以管理远程主机,但如果服务...
分类:
其他好文 时间:
2019-08-10 09:26:43
阅读次数:
129
一、使用ansible格式化 二、ansible挂载 src #要被挂载的目录或文件 path #指定挂载点的路径 fstype #指定挂载时的文件系统类型 opts #在挂载时,指定挂载参数信息 state #state=mounted,在fstab文件中的备份将被激活挂载或适当配置,如果指定mo ...
分类:
其他好文 时间:
2019-08-09 19:15:38
阅读次数:
83
配置环境:管理机IP:192.168.43.176被管理及IP:192.168.43.213下载ansibleyuminstallansible-y生成公钥私钥:ssh-keygen一路回车进到.ssh下cd.ssh将公钥上传到被管理机ssh-copy-id-iroot@192.168.43.213(被管理机ip)```![](https://s1.51cto.com/images/blog/20
分类:
系统相关 时间:
2019-08-09 17:54:40
阅读次数:
129
Ansible介绍ansible是一款的自动化运维工具,基于Python开发,集合了众多运维工具(puppet、cfengine、chef、func、fabric)的优点,实现了批量系统配置、批量程序部署、批量运行命令等功能。Ansible特点ansible是基于模块工作的,本身没有批量部署的能力。真正具有批量部署的是ansible所运行的模块,ansible只是提供一种框架。ansiblle具有
分类:
其他好文 时间:
2019-08-09 15:36:13
阅读次数:
105
原文: http://106.13.73.98/__/149/ @ "toc" command 指定目标主机执行命令: __ __,切换至指定目录后执行命令,一般在编译时使用: __ __,如果指定的文件存在,则 不执行 后面的操作: __ __,如果指定的文件存在,则 执行 后面的操作: comm ...
分类:
其他好文 时间:
2019-08-09 13:47:24
阅读次数:
82
(base)[root@bogonansible]#catsite.yaml----hosts:ceshiroles:-nginx(base)[root@bogonnginx]#catfiles/index.htmluseransibleinstallnginx(base)[root@bogonnginx]#cathandlers/main.yaml----name:restartnginxser
分类:
其他好文 时间:
2019-08-08 14:56:41
阅读次数:
111
ansible剧本功能实践介绍 01. 编写剧本的重要功能介绍 a 在剧本中设置变量信息 OK b 在剧本中设置注册信息 OK 执行剧本时,可以显示输出命令结果信息 b 在剧本中设置判断信息 OK c 在剧本中设置循环信息 d 在剧本中设置错误忽略 d 在剧本中设置标签信息 e 在剧本中设置触发信息 ...
分类:
其他好文 时间:
2019-08-08 13:29:20
阅读次数:
112
一、前言ansible作为一款灵活、高效、功能丰富的自动化部署工具在企业运维管理中备受推崇。经过测试,我来使用ansible部署小型企业服务框架,实现高可用、负载均衡的目标。如有错误敬请赐教。目标环境拓扑:环境介绍:前端代理层由两台nginx实现,并安装keepalived实现地址滑动达成高可用。web层由两套Apache+PHP+WordPress构建应用环境。数据层由一台mariadb组成,篇
分类:
其他好文 时间:
2019-08-06 10:41:39
阅读次数:
117